Communication error, power or communication is interrupted, or no communication
|
|
•
|
Power on the instrument. |
|
•
|
Check instrument cable and plug. |
|
•
|
Switch off the instrument and PC. Wait until the status lamp is dark and then switch on the instrument and PC. |
|
•
|
Make sure that the water circulator is in Standby mode (on) and has not been turned off completely. |
|
•
|
Power cycle the water circulator using the large main switch on the back of the circulator. |

Barcode not read
|
|
•
|
Check if barcode type is permissible. |
|
•
|
Check container position on carrier. |
|
•
|
Check label quality and test a new barcode label. |
|
•
|
Check settings in application software. |
|
•
|
Check and clean both PosID3 or Keyence scanner windows and make sure their lasers are firing properly. |
|
•
|
If barcode still does not read, manually enter the barcode in ILASS. |

Overflow of wash station
|
|
•
|
Check the wash station outlet tubing for any kinks. |
|
•
|
Make sure the waste tube is not below liquid surface in the waste container. |
|
•
|
Clean the wash station and check for any obstructions. |
|
•
|
Use a waste container with fixed wash tubing inlet. |
